1994 CBR400RR NC29 FIREBLADE. Rare Bike in North America. Japanese only model imported to UK, then to Canada. 4 cylinder 4 stroke beauty that makes around 65Hp. 17,500Km mileage. Beautifully engineered and top quality components of the day. 3 X previous mature owners (I have owed for over 2 X years: rode 1 X year in UK, and 1 X year in Canada). Bike maintained to very high standard. Has large scratch on Right Engine cover from falling over during maintenance. From same fall, has some minor scratches on right side mirror. Has a small circular scratch, about size of pencil eraser on lower right fairing (occurred during transport between UK and Canada). Right bar end has paint scratched off. Right throttle grip has small 1.0 inch cut. Never raced or dropped on road. In excellent mechanical condition. Had a full tune up conducted before leaving UK at BLADE HONDA of SWINDON, UK (Mr. Steve Godwin is aftersales manager). Mechanic who worked on it is a CBR400RR expert. Shop worked on bike between January to March of 2015 (They gave me a deal on labour leaving it with them for few months vice getting back right away). The bike was taken apart and fully inspected, cleaned and greased. This was a large investment on my part as I originally intended to keep this bike much longer. The Tune up also included: all liquids replaced and systems flushed, Carbs cleaned/synchronized/de-restricted (these models had restrictor plates to curtail HP, these have been removed to enjoy full HP), new battery, new spark plugs, valve clearances checked and adjusted, new brake pads front and back, new front tire, lots of rubber on rear, new chain and sprockets, Runs like new. There are Pictures included of this tune up. This is a very fun bike to ride. Handles very well. Its a little bigger than a 250cc machine but has performance of larger machine thanks to the 400cc engine. Great bike for new rider looking for unique/quality ride or for Collector looking for outstanding example of early 1990's exclusive Japanese machinery. Looks just like 3/4 version of early Honda CBR 900 models. Becoming collector item in Europe and in North America. Comes with front and rear paddock stands, shop manual (in English) and original owners manual in Japanese. Includes aftermarket Scorpion exhaust, but I have the original exhaust included in the sale. Other than exhaust, the bike is completely stock. No spares included in sale. Have British and Canadian paperwork. I just don't have time to ride anymore. Asking price of $5900.00 Canadian. Honda Reports Q4 2011-2012 Results
Fri, 27 Apr 2012Honda set a new record for most motorcycles sold in any quarter over the first three months of 2012. The Japanese manufacturer sold 3.456 million motorcycles over the quarter ended March 31, 2012, capping off its 2011-2012 fiscal year. By comparison, Honda sold just 2.934 million units over the same quarter last year.
Rossi, Pedrosa Fastest In Second Sepang MotoGP Test
Fri, 28 Feb 2014Valentino Rossi and Dani Pedrosa topped the time sheets at the conclusion of the second MotoGP test at the Sepang track in Malaysia. Both clocked identical times of 1:59.999 to become the only riders to dip under the two minute mark the entire test. The hot and humid conditions in Sepang meant times wouldn’t be faster than they were in the first test here only a few weeks prior, and indeed, Rossi and Pedrosa’s time is 0.466 second slower than the fastest lap Marc Marquez set at the last test.
Back when GPs were really good: Part 2
Tue, 01 Jan 2013Rossi versus Gibernau at Brno in 2003. Most of the time Rossi and Gibernau came together, it was a classic in the making but while Rossi on the factory Honda hunting down Gibernau on the satellite Honda is well worth watching, the threat of a looming Bayliss on the Ducati makes this one even better. Gibernau, fresh from a win in Germany at the previous round - having beaten Rossi to the line by 0.060 seconds - was full of fight.
